1. The Shawshank Redemption (1994)
Genre: Drama
A profound tale of hope, resilience, and friendship set within a harsh prison environment, this adaptation of Stephen King’s novella is widely regarded as one of the greatest films ever made. With Morgan Freeman’s unforgettable narration and Tim Robbins’ compelling lead, it masterfully explores freedom, justice, and the human spirit.

2. The Godfather (1972)
Genre: Crime, Drama
Francis Ford Coppola’s epic crime saga follows the Corleone mafia family’s intricate power struggles. With Al Pacino, Marlon Brando, and James Caan delivering haunting performances, this film pioneered modern filmmaking and redefined storytelling in American cinema.
Why Watch? Masterfully crafted with unforgettable dialogue and themes of loyalty, power, and family — it remains essential viewing for film students and enthusiasts alike.

3. Inception (2010)
Genre: Sci-Fi, Thriller
Christopher Nolan’s mind-bending exploration of dreams within dreams captivated global audiences. Blending complex narrative layering with stunning visuals and Hans Zimmer’s iconic score, Inception challenges viewers to question reality and perception.
Why Watch? A modern classic praised for innovation, acting, and intellectual depth — it occupies a permanent place among cinema’s most influential films.
4. Schindler’s List (1993)
Genre: Historical Drama
Steven Spielberg’s harrowing depiction of the Holocaust immortalizes Oskar Schindler’s courage to save over a thousand Jewish lives. With sobering imagery and exceptional performances, this film delivers powerful emotional and moral impact.

5. Parasite (2019)
Genre: Drama, Thriller, Satire
Bong Joon-ho’s genre-defying masterpiece exposes class inequality with razor-sharp humor and tension. Winning the historic Palme d’Or and Academy Award for Best Picture, it exemplifies modern global cinema’s narrative depth and technical brilliance.
Why Watch? A compelling, socially relevant thriller that redefined international storytelling and attracted widespread critical acclaim.
6. The Dark Knight (2008)
Genre: Superhero, Thriller
Christopher Nolan’s gritty portrayal of Batman elevates the genre with moral complexity and intense performances — especially Heath Ledger’s iconic Joker. The film balances action, philosophy, and suspense, raising the bar for comic book films.
